Output 74dc91d14430f4c7c954317c91a250646286a348adfd041cbcc3340eb9510d49:0

value
38279
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d2842488242ae44dc947926d46b9d07f2b578be0 OP_EQUAL
address
3Lt88GGZTEQrJe46rL5qYdcsPfgb8k3CQu
transaction
74dc91d14430f4c7c954317c91a250646286a348adfd041cbcc3340eb9510d49
confirmations
107397
spent
true